Richard Shane, appellant, v. Lori Shane, respondent.


ORDER ON APPLICATION

Application by the respondent pursuant to 22 NYCRR 670.8(d)(2) to enlarge the time to serve and file a brief on an appeal from an order of the Supreme Court, Nassau County, dated September 22, 2011.

Upon the papers filed in support of the application and no papers having been filed in opposition or in relation thereto, it is

ORDERED that the application is granted and the respondent's time to serve and file a brief is enlarged until June 28, 2012, and the respondent's brief must be served and filed on or before that date.
